Vitamin D, 1, 25-Dihydroxy

CPT Code(s): 82652
Specimen Required: Patient Preparation:
Collect:Serum separator tube or plain red, lithium heparin or EDTA plasma.
Specimen Preparation:Allow serum separator or plain red tube to sit for 15-20 minutes at room temperature for proper clot formation. Centrifuge and separate serum or plasma from cells ASAP or within 2 hours of collection. Transfer 1 mL serum or plasma to an RDL Standard Transport Tube. (Min: 0.5 mL)Storage/Transport Temperature: Refrigerated.
Storage/Transport Temperature:Refrigerated.
Stability:After separation from cells: Ambient: 1 week; Refrigerated: 2 weeks; Frozen: 6 months
